Frederico Martins Correia

Partner, Mining & Metals Leader, Portugal, Angola, Mozambique, Cape Verde Deloitte

Frederico Martins Correia is an Engineering AI & Data Partner at Deloitte with responsibility for coordinating the Energy, Resources & Industrials sector in Lusophone Africa and leading the Mining & Metals sector for Portugal, Angola, Mozambique and Cape Verde. Frederico lead engagements across all areas in the Energy Resource’s industry over the past 20 years, with a focus on Supply Chain strategies, Planning & Controlling, Analytics and has been involved in several projects for clients in developed and emerging markets in Europe, Middle East and Africa. He has deep and broad business expertise in Energy & Resources, being responsible for the development of Deloitte’s Energy practice in Angola and in Francophone Sub-Saharan Africa region. Regarding academics Frederico is Graduated in Mechanical Engineering from the Engineering University of Porto, Post graduated in Marketing from IPAM –Marketing & Administration Portuguese Institute, and holds a Senior Management Program at University of Navarra with a major in Business Administration and an Executive Negotiation Program at NOVA School of Business and Economics. Frederico is lecturer for Management Topics at Energy sector in the Atlantic MBA hosted by Catholic University at Portugal, Angola and Brazil.

Angola Mining Business Forum, Uncovering Angola’s Mineral Potential Through Strong Partnership

The Angola Mining Business Forum will outline the current opportunities, as well as mapping the geological, legislative and investment changes being undertaken to enrich the upcoming and existing mining opportunities. Sessions will focus on the geological and mining potential, legislative frameworks and investment opportunities.

Tuesday 10 February 09:00 - 11:00 Victoria Falls Stage (CTICC2 - Level 2)
